Active filters consist of combinations of resistors, capacitors, and op-amps. They offer some advantages over passive RLC filters. First, they are often smaller and less expensive, because they do not require inductors. This makes feasible the integrated circuit realizations of filters. WebPassive bandpass filter 2nd order A 2nd order bandpass is usually built with a circuit of two capacitances and two inductors. The interconnection is identical to the RC bandpass 1st order, only the resistors are replaced by inductors. The filter effect is amplified by this.
